Output 62f1c66a751d9594135a44d93f1f0c6aa1a8682183de78793ec8165a1f08fb59:0

value
329001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64fe6527baf620f2f2e00a1c93a5c33c8a138a80 OP_EQUAL
address
3Au2FQnGL43twqnWpMu92y9rpTHxaXutYt
transaction
62f1c66a751d9594135a44d93f1f0c6aa1a8682183de78793ec8165a1f08fb59
spent
true